Abstract:

Design pattern describes a repeatedly presenting issue during software designing, as well the solution to it. Applying design pattern enables developers to reuse it to solve a specified designing issue. Design patterns help designers communicate architectural knowledge, help people learn a new design paradigm, and help new developers avoid traps and pitfalls that have traditionally been learned only by costly experiences. In this paper, we briefly introduce the concept of software design pattern and give a research on some design patterns, including Observer Pattern, Decorator Pattern, Factory Method Pattern and Abstract Factory Pattern.
